Is there a way to create and send internal notification emails similar to HubSpot or Marketo (see screenshots) without using Power Automate? The lead/contact entity is created or updated in CIJ. Hence, all the data needed is in CIJ, so it seems a little redundant to use Power Automate (another tool) and set it all up there, rather than just creating an internal notification email template with personalisation and adding it to a journey as a step. 
 
I find it odd that this feature isn't already available in Journeys, or am I overlooking something?
 
The only way to do this was to trigger a journey that works as an Internal Notification Workflow.

    Traditional CRM Workflows include the ability to send emails, provided you have set up the email router and mailbox for your Admin user as needed. This can then be triggered based off a record creation or field change on a CRM table.
     
    Functionally it is the same as a Cloud Flow, but it is all contained with Dynamics CRM instead.
     
    https://make.powerautomate.com > Create or open solution > Add New Process (Workflow) > In the workflow steps window, choose "Send email"

    There’s no built-in way to add an internal notification email step in a journey without using Power Automate or custom triggers. The most practical and supported method is Power Automate, as it gives flexibility for internal recipients and personalization.
